WebHá 2 dias · Tire producers are in trouble with the Ontario agency that regulates recycling in the province, and could soon face fines of $200,000 or more. All five of the organizations that collect and recycle used tires in Ontario are failing to comply with provincial legislation, according to the agency, called the Resource Productivity & Recovery Authority (RPRA). Web12 de abr. de 2024 · Trade-marks Regulations (1996), SOR/96-195. SOR stands for Statutory Orders and Regulations, 96 is the year and 195 is the number of the regulation. Provincial regulations are also cited by year and number, but include the jurisdiction. In the following example, 74 is the year and 181 is the number of the regulation.
